How Carbide Technology Enhances Operational Efficiency
Carbide components play a critical role in improving the performance of snow removal systems by providing enhanced cutting strength and long-lasting durability.
Improved Cutting Performance
Carbide edges maintain sharpness over extended use, allowing snow removal equipment to effectively clear compacted snow and icy surfaces with consistent results.
Enhanced Wear Resistance
High-quality carbide materials resist abrasion caused by road surfaces, salt, and frozen debris, ensuring long-term operational stability.
Reduced Maintenance Requirements
Durable carbide components reduce the frequency of replacements, helping maintenance teams maintain productivity throughout the winter season.
Reliable Performance in Harsh Conditions
Snow removal equipment equipped with carbide technology performs efficiently even under continuous exposure to freezing temperatures and heavy snow accumulation.

Selecting the Right Equipment for Winter Operations
Choosing the right snow removal system depends on several important factors:
- Type of surface being maintained
- Frequency of snow removal operations
- Severity of winter weather conditions
- Equipment compatibility requirements
- Desired performance and durability level
High-quality systems ensure better reliability and consistent performance throughout the winter season.
